Quote from Chapter 17 of my book to be released in November:

"When the Agent provides the Prospect with a card that shows that the Agent has various designation logos, the Prospect is unlikely to believe that the Agent is qualified. Many do not have any idea what the designations mean, and the Agent’s claims of expertise are shallow indeed. Demonstrating Proficiency isn’t just about real estate matters. Proving to a Prospect that the Agent is a professional and qualified can be done in several ways on many different subjects.”

๐Ÿง ๐Ÿ“˜ Rewiring the Sales Brain: The Consultative Approach ๐Ÿง ๐Ÿ“˜

Traditional sales methodologies are ingrained in most of us. But real estate demands something more – a consultative, collaborative approach to providing services. Chapter 39 of my book takes you on a journey to understand why you might need to rewire your brain to think differently about sales. ๐Ÿ˜️๐Ÿ”

“I wrote in earlier chapters that after understanding more, many might find it necessary to rewire their brains to find a different way of relating to and communicating with their clientele. What do I mean when I write, “REWIRE THE BRAIN?” ๐Ÿงฉ๐Ÿ’ก

The book, Rewire Your Brain by John Arden is particularly insightful in this discussion. Rewiring the Brain will allow you to effectively reach more people in a “people first” way. ๐Ÿง ๐Ÿค

In the book Rewire Your Brain, John Arden writes,

“This system includes mirror neurons, spindle cells, the orbital frontal cortex, and the anterior cingulate. I’ll describe how these neural systems help to build relationships and empathy.” (2010, p. ix.) ๐Ÿ“š๐Ÿ“

Social conditioning in our society regarding how a salesperson works is a significant reason that rewiring the brain may be necessary. Rewiring the brain takes knowledge and discipline but can be vastly rewarding. This rewiring helps correct the way the typical Agent works as a product-oriented salesperson and enables them to work in a manner that will build better relationships, connect with people in a personal way, differentiate themselves from competitors, and establish a brand and identity that is perceived as collaborative and consultative.” ๐ŸŒ๐Ÿค–๐Ÿค”

An excerpt from my book, The Architecture of the Real Estate Practice: ๐Ÿ“˜

"Several days later, we again met with Carol... In our case, we were seen as highly professional, accomplished, and above all else, human. Carol went on to tell, "well, I knew from receiving the marketing pieces you sent that you were very professional and successful in Starwood. I saw many of your signs and visited several open houses for properties you were selling. The Starwood News Magazine that you sent to Starwood also got my attention. I read the article in your magazine about your dog, Paris. Her picture was so cute, and I felt that we would get along well and that you would be the kind of people I would enjoy working with. How old is Paris?"

๐Ÿถ๐Ÿ”‘ It's not just about the homes, the deals, or the sales strategies. It's about genuine connection, sharing stories like that of our dog Paris, and making that human touch felt.
